Output d74a9223eee56a1723ff822833ef4ea5672829aac9452b8d7ff48134bf6f2fd5:2

value
360675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c04111b6cdee50a588c130879dcc9d25dd9cc830 OP_EQUAL
address
3KDZcTkyrNcFeodkeiWn4LuvPTJ1sakE6X
transaction
d74a9223eee56a1723ff822833ef4ea5672829aac9452b8d7ff48134bf6f2fd5
confirmations
258166
spent
true